Dutch Politics in Crisis: Far-Right Exit Triggers Coalition Collapse Fears

The Netherlands is teetering on the brink of a political crisis after the sudden departure of the far-right PVV party from the governing coalition. This unexpected move has sent shockwaves through the Dutch political landscape, raising serious concerns about the stability of the current government and the potential for snap elections. The ramifications extend beyond national borders, impacting the Netherlands' role in European Union affairs and its economic stability.

The PVV's Departure: A Seismic Shift

Geert Wilders' PVV, a party known for its anti-immigration and Eurosceptic stance, dramatically withdrew its support for the coalition government on Tuesday, citing disagreements over immigration policy. This decision came as a surprise to many, even though tensions between the PVV and the other coalition partners – the VVD (liberal), CDA (Christian Democrat), and D66 (progressive liberal) – had been simmering for months. The immediate trigger, according to Wilders, was the government's perceived leniency on asylum seekers.

The unexpected nature of the exit has thrown the Dutch political system into disarray. The coalition, already operating with a slim majority, is now significantly weakened, raising immediate questions about its ability to govern effectively. Experts are warning of potential paralysis, hindering crucial policy decisions and potentially delaying much-needed reforms.

Potential Consequences: Snap Elections Loom Large

The most immediate consequence is the palpable fear of snap elections. While the other coalition partners are scrambling to explore options for maintaining a functioning government, the likelihood of a successful compromise appears slim. Negotiations are fraught with challenges, given the ideological gulf between the remaining parties.

The potential for snap elections presents several challenges:

  • Political Instability: Repeated elections could further destabilize the already fragile political landscape, creating uncertainty for businesses and investors.
  • Rise of Populism: A new electoral contest could empower populist parties, potentially leading to a more fragmented and less governable parliament.
  • EU Implications: The political turmoil in the Netherlands could negatively impact its role within the European Union, particularly during a period of significant geopolitical challenges.

What Happens Next? The Search for Stability

The coming days and weeks will be crucial in determining the future of Dutch politics. Several scenarios are possible:

  • A New Coalition: The remaining parties could attempt to form a new coalition, potentially with other smaller parties. However, this process is likely to be lengthy and complex, given the existing divisions.
  • Minority Government: The current coalition might attempt to continue governing as a minority government, relying on ad-hoc support from other parties on a case-by-case basis. This approach, however, is inherently unstable.
  • Snap Elections: If all other attempts fail, snap elections are highly likely, plunging the Netherlands into a period of prolonged political uncertainty.
